Project

General

Profile

« Previous | Next » 

Revision fee5b8f2

Added by naruse (Yui NARUSE) over 2 years ago

merge revision(s) 2c93c554019ebdc394d3c51c6d925620d3005f84,f5ea43a2e61789357e9c4b374b4bc6756abeae17: [Backport #19360]

    Ensure main file has default coverage if required. (#7169)

    * Extract common code for coverage setup.
    ---
     iseq.c | 13 +++++++++++--
     1 file changed, 11 insertions(+), 2 deletions(-)

    More coverage tests & specs. (#7171)

    * Add spec for eval and line coverage.

    * Add test for main file coverage.
    ---
     spec/ruby/library/coverage/start_spec.rb | 8 +++++++-
     test/coverage/autostart.rb               | 2 ++
     test/coverage/main.rb                    | 1 +
     test/coverage/test_coverage.rb           | 7 +++++++
     4 files changed, 17 insertions(+), 1 deletion(-)
     create mode 100644 test/coverage/autostart.rb
     create mode 100644 test/coverage/main.rb